" An impressive 5 bedroom semi detached house of around 2200 sq ft, built circa 1930's situated in the heart of Nazeing village. The property has been under the same ownership for the past 30 years during which time it has been substantially extended and improved to now provide exceptionally spacious accommodation arranged over 3 floors and presented in good decorative order throughout. Nazeing itself is a delightful semi rural village with local shops, school and public house and is approximately 1.75 miles from Broxbourne Railway station with its frequent service into Central London (Liverpool Street).
